Choosing the Perfect KitchenAid Mixer: What to Consider
When selecting a KitchenAid stand mixer, several key factors come into play. First, consider the capacity of the bowl. For most home baking needs, a 4.5-quart or 5-quart bowl strikes a good balance between size and countertop footprint. Larger bowls are suitable for big batches but may be bulkier and more expensive.
Power is another critical aspect. A motor with at least 275W is ideal for typical doughs and batters, but if you plan to work with heavy bread doughs regularly, a more powerful motor will provide better performance and longevity. Material construction—preferably metal—ensures durability and a premium feel, whereas plastic components might save weight but could compromise longevity.
Speed options are also vital. Most models feature at least 10 speeds, allowing precise control for different recipes, from gentle folding to high-speed whipping. Tilt-head designs provide easier access to the bowl and attachments, making your baking process smoother. Lastly, aesthetics matter—KitchenAid offers a rainbow of colors, so pick one that matches your kitchen decor or personal style.
Price point varies widely, but investing in a well-built model often pays off in durability and performance. Consider your specific baking needs, kitchen space, and budget to find the ideal mixer that will serve you for years to come.

Maximizing Performance: Attachments and Accessories
Beyond the base unit, the versatility of a KitchenAid stand mixer depends heavily on its attachments and accessories. Many models, including the ones highlighted here, support a range of optional tools that expand their functionality—think pasta makers, ice cream bowls, vegetable spiralizers, and more.
For everyday baking, standard attachments like the flat beater, wire whip, and dough hook are essential. The flat beater is perfect for mixing cake batters and cookie dough, while the wire whip excels at aerating ingredients like whipped cream and meringue. The dough hook is designed for bread and pizza doughs, providing the power needed to knead heavy doughs efficiently.
When choosing a mixer, consider the availability and compatibility of attachments you might want to add later. This flexibility can enhance your kitchen’s versatility, allowing your mixer to handle pasta, ice cream, veggie noodles, and more. Be sure to check whether the attachments are sold separately and whether they are dishwasher safe for easy cleaning.
In my experience, investing in a few key attachments can turn your stand mixer into a multi-functional culinary powerhouse, saving both space and money compared to buying multiple appliances.
Maintenance and Longevity Tips for Your KitchenAid Mixer
To keep your KitchenAid stand mixer performing at its best over the years, regular maintenance is essential. Always clean attachments and bowls promptly after use, preferably in warm, soapy water or in the dishwasher if they are dishwasher safe. Wiping down the exterior with a damp cloth helps maintain its appearance and prevents dust accumulation.
Pay attention to the moving parts, especially the tilt-head hinge, which can accumulate dust or debris. Applying a small amount of food-grade lubricant to the hinge periodically can help it operate smoothly. For the motor, ensure you don’t overload the mixer with heavy doughs beyond its capacity, as this can strain the motor and shorten its lifespan.
If you notice any unusual noises or decreased performance, consult the user manual or contact authorized service centers. Having the correct attachments and using the mixer within its recommended parameters greatly extends its service life. Proper storage, such as keeping the mixer in a dry, cool place, also prevents rust and damage.
With regular care, your KitchenAid mixer can serve you reliably for decades, making it a worthwhile investment in your culinary journey.

Frequently Asked Questions
What size KitchenAid mixer should I choose?
For most home baking needs, a 4.5-quart or 5-quart bowl offers ample capacity for typical batches. Larger models are suitable for frequent big batches or professional use but add to size and cost.
Is a more powerful motor always better?
A higher wattage motor (around 275W or more) can handle heavier doughs and extended use more effectively. However, for light to medium tasks, a standard motor is sufficient.
Can I use any attachments with my KitchenAid mixer?
Most KitchenAid mixers support a range of attachments designed for specific models. Always check compatibility before purchasing additional accessories.
How important is the material of the mixer?
Metal construction generally offers greater durability and a more premium feel, especially for the frame and attachments, ensuring longer-lasting performance.
What features should I prioritize for beginner use?
Ease of operation, straightforward controls, and tilt-head accessibility are key. A reliable build and user-friendly attachments also enhance the beginner experience.
